About the position

The Executive Assistant provides high-level administrative support to the Co-Director of the Brenden-Colson Center for Pancreatic Care, Dr. Rosalie Sears. This role involves managing complex calendars, arranging travel, and facilitating communication with various stakeholders. The assistant will also support the leadership team and coordinate logistics for meetings and visits, ensuring smooth operations within the center.
